In search of greater knowledge and on the hunt for the people who destroyed his town, Dack Fayden is the greatest thief in the Multiverse. When he gets his hands on his latest prize, though, he has no idea where it will lead him – or to who! Collects 16 issues (first four volumes) of IDW’s Magic: The Gathering “Dack Fayden” storyline.
Priced at $50, I’m thinking this is fairly decent value. Supposedly this also comes along with a ‘random variant-art Magic: the Gathering card, but I have yet to confirm this.

Issue #1 (2/1/12) — Alternate-Art Treasure Hunt
Issue #2 (2/29/12) — Alternate-Art Faithless Looting
Issue #3 (3/28/12) — Alternate-Art Feast of Blood
Issue #4 (5/23/12) — Alternate-Art Electrolyze
The Spell Thief #1 (6/27/12) — Alternate-Art Arrest
The Spell Thief #2 (8/8/12) — Alternate-Art Consume Spirit
The Spell Thief #3 (9/19/12) — Alternate-Art Standstill
The Spell Thief #4 (11/7/12) — Alternate-Art Breath of Malfegor
Path of Vengeance #1 (12/5/12) — Alternate-Art Turnabout
Path of Vengeance #2 (12/19/12) — Alternate-Art Voidmage Husher
Path of Vengeance #3 (1/30/13) — Alternate-Art Ogre Arsonist
Path of Vengeance #4 (2/27/13) — Alternate-Art Corrupt
Theros #1 (10/9/13) — Alternate-Art High Tide
Theros #2 (12/11/13) — Alternate-Art Wash Out
Theros #3 (1/15/14) — Alternate-Art Gaze of Granite
Theros #4 (1/22/14) — Alternate-Art Acquire
Theros #5 (3/19/14) — Alternate-Art Duress
